Full Job Description
We9re looking for a hands-on Aerospace Manufacturing Engineer with a background in the SCADA, PLC, design for manufacturing, hardware/software development for hardware test.

Export Control Requirement: Due to applicable export control laws and regulations, candidates must be a U.S. citizen or national, U.S. permanent resident (i.e., current Green Card holder), or lawfully admitted into the U.S. as a refugee or granted asylum.

This is a role for a highly collaborative individual who will help us with optimizing for high volume production and meeting cross discipline requirements.

We are looking for an engineer who combines superb technical and analytical capabilities with a demonstrated ability to get the right things done quickly and effectively.

Key job responsibilities

* Develop SCADA and PLC controls for manufacturing

* Software/hardware integration testing

* Review and analyze data using tools such as MATLAB, Python, or similar.

* Support and organize the release of the software and hardware system documents through gate reviews

* Investigate and troubleshoot yield issues during prototype and production builds

* Write status and/or build reports for cross-functional review

* Develop procedures, preventative maintenance plans, and troubleshooting guides to support production

* Develop and communicate system integration and evaluation strategies and plans in support of program learning, technical risk reduction, verification, and validation

Audible is a provider of spoken audio information and entertainment , on the Internet. They provide premium spoken audio content, such as audio versions of books and newspapers and radio programs, that is delivered over the Internet and played back on personal computers and hand-held electronic devices. The Audible service allows consumers to purchase and download their content from their Website, store it in digital files and play it back on personal computers and electronic devices. More than 15,000 hours of audio content are available on their Web site, including audio versions of books, periodicals and radio programs. Several manufacturers have agreed to support and promote the playback of their content on their hand-held audio-enabled electronic devices.
